The Save Data Dilemma: To Wipe or Not to Wipe?

The most anxiety-inducing part of any survival game leaving early access is the looming threat of a server wipe. The Palworld 1.0 full patch notes bring a massive sigh of relief, but with a highly specific caveat that you must pay attention to.

Developer Pocketpair has officially confirmed that early-access players will not be forced to wipe their save data. You can absolutely continue playing on your existing 300-hour world. However, the developers have explicitly stated: “You do NOT need to wipe your data for Palworld 1.0!…but you should. Starting a new character will give you the best experience.”

Why are they suggesting this? The transition to Palworld 1.0 includes a fundamental rebalancing of the early-to-mid game progression. Technology point unlocks have been reshuffled, material costs for essential base structures have been adjusted, and the tutorial pacing is entirely different. If you load into a legacy save, you might find that your base is missing newly required foundational support structures, or your previously perfectly optimized breeding farm is now obsolete due to the new Pal passive skill balances. For the absolute best, bug-free experience, starting a fresh dedicated server or solo world is the optimal play.

The Base Building and Automation Overhaul

If there was one universally agreed-upon pain point in early access, it was the base building system. Pals constantly getting stuck on rooftops, starving to death in front of a full feed box, and stairs that simply refused to snap to foundations were daily frustrations. The Palworld 1.0 full patch notes dedicate a massive section to fixing these exact issues.

The Pathing Fixes

The AI pathing for base Pals has been completely rewritten. Large Pals no longer get permanently stuck on single-tile doorways. The game now utilizes a more intelligent collision detection system, meaning your massive Jormuntide Ignis can finally bake cakes without glitching through the floorboards.

Advanced Architecture and Snapping

The building system has received a massive Quality of Life (QoL) upgrade. Roofs now snap intuitively, triangular foundations have been added for creative builds, and you can finally build proper multi-story factories. Furthermore, a new “Base Management Console” item allows you to assign specific tasks to specific Pals, completely eliminating the RNG of whether your best miner decides to go chop wood instead.

Multiplayer and Dedicated Server Enhancements

For those hosting communities, the official release is a game-changer. The Palworld 1.0 update introduces robust backend architecture designed to stabilize multiplayer environments.

Dedicated PvP Arena

Early access players had to rely on gentleman’s agreements to duel. Now, the dedicated PvP Arena allows players to queue up for structured 1v1 and 3v3 Pal battles. The arena normalizes levels and utilizes a unique matchmaking rating (MMR) system, ensuring you are not getting steamrolled by a level 55 player when you just unlocked your first musket.

Server Stability and Anti-Cheat

Server hosts will be thrilled to know that the maximum player cap for dedicated servers has been optimized to handle larger communities without the dreaded “rubber-banding” effect. Additionally, Pocketpair has implemented a much stricter, server-side anti-cheat protocol to prevent malicious actors from wiping bases or spawning unreleased items in public lobbies.
